7 AAC 100.302 - Medicaid eligibility for pregnant women
(a) To be eligible
for Medicaid under
7
AAC 100.300(a), a woman must
(1) be pregnant as verified in accordance
with 7 AAC 100.124(e);
and
(2) have monthly household
income that does not exceed the appropriate income level in
AS
47.07.020(b)(14).
(b) To determine income
eligibility, the following individuals who are living with the pregnant woman
must be included in the household:
(1) a
spouse of the pregnant woman;
(2) a
child of the pregnant woman;
(3) a
parent of the pregnant woman, if the pregnant woman is under 21 years of
age;
(4) the unborn child of the
pregnant woman, or unborn children if a multiple pregnancy is verified, as if
the child were born.
(c)
The father of the unborn child is not included in the household unless the
father is the spouse of the pregnant woman.
(d) A pregnant woman eligible under this
section who is applying only for herself is not required to meet the medical
support assignment requirements in
7
AAC 100.040 or medical support cooperation
requirements in
7
AAC 100.042.
(e) Once the department has determined that a
pregnant woman is eligible for Medicaid under this section, and if the pregnant
woman remains a resident of the state, the pregnant woman is covered through
the entire pregnancy without regard to any change in income that may
occur.
